Two Approved Medications, Two Very Different Approaches
When hair loss becomes a clinical concern, most American men — and an increasing number of women — eventually encounter the same two names: finasteride and minoxidil. Both carry FDA approval for androgenetic alopecia, the most common form of hair loss in the United States. Both have decades of published research behind them. Yet the similarities largely end there. These medications operate through distinct biological pathways, carry different risk profiles, and tend to deliver their best results for different types of patients.
Choosing between them — or determining whether combining them makes sense — requires more than a quick internet search. It demands a working understanding of what each drug actually does inside the body, and an honest assessment of your own hair loss pattern, age, and overall health.
How Finasteride Works: Targeting the Root Hormonal Cause
Finasteride is an oral medication that belongs to a class of drugs called 5-alpha-reductase inhibitors. Hair loss in men with androgenetic alopecia is largely driven by dihydrotestosterone (DHT), a potent androgen derived from testosterone through the action of an enzyme called 5-alpha-reductase. Finasteride blocks this enzyme, reducing circulating DHT levels by approximately 60 to 70 percent. By lowering DHT, the drug removes the primary hormonal signal that causes hair follicles to miniaturize and eventually stop producing visible hair.
This mechanism makes finasteride a genuinely disease-modifying treatment. Rather than simply stimulating growth at the surface level, it addresses one of the underlying biochemical drivers of the condition. Clinical trials have consistently demonstrated that finasteride at the standard 1 mg daily dose stabilizes hair loss in the vast majority of men who take it, with a meaningful subset experiencing measurable regrowth — particularly at the crown.
Finasteride is currently FDA-approved for men only. Its use in women, particularly those of childbearing age, is contraindicated due to the risk of fetal harm. However, postmenopausal women are sometimes prescribed finasteride off-label by dermatologists, and that remains a conversation to have directly with a qualified physician.
How Minoxidil Works: Stimulating Circulation at the Follicle
Minoxidil operates through an entirely different mechanism. Originally developed as an oral antihypertensive medication, minoxidil was observed to cause hypertrichosis — unexpected hair growth — as a side effect. Researchers subsequently developed a topical formulation, and the FDA approved it for androgenetic alopecia in both men and women.
Topical minoxidil is believed to work primarily by dilating blood vessels around hair follicles, improving circulation and extending the anagen (active growth) phase of the hair cycle. More recently, low-dose oral minoxidil has gained considerable attention in dermatology practices across the country, with many clinicians reporting favorable outcomes at doses between 0.25 mg and 2.5 mg daily.
Unlike finasteride, minoxidil does not address DHT. It does not modify the hormonal environment that causes follicle miniaturization. This distinction is clinically significant: minoxidil may stimulate growth and improve hair density, but it does not halt the underlying progression of androgenetic alopecia in the same targeted way that finasteride does.
Minoxidil's broad approval for both sexes, combined with its availability over the counter in topical form, makes it one of the most accessible hair loss treatments in the US market.
Comparing Efficacy: What the Research Actually Shows
Head-to-head clinical data comparing finasteride and minoxidil directly is more limited than many patients expect, but the available evidence offers meaningful guidance.
For men with androgenetic alopecia, finasteride generally demonstrates superior efficacy in preserving existing hair and stimulating crown regrowth over the long term. A landmark five-year study published in the Journal of the American Academy of Dermatology found that 90 percent of men on finasteride maintained or improved their hair count, compared to markedly lower rates among placebo groups. Minoxidil, while effective, tends to show more modest results and requires consistent, ongoing application to sustain any benefit.
For women, the calculus shifts substantially. Since finasteride is not first-line for premenopausal women, minoxidil — particularly the 2% and 5% topical formulations — remains the primary FDA-approved pharmacological option. Clinical evidence supports its use for female pattern hair loss, with many patients experiencing meaningful density improvements over six to twelve months.
When both medications are used in combination, several studies and clinical observations suggest an additive benefit, with patients showing greater hair retention and regrowth than with either drug alone.
Side Effect Profiles: A Candid Assessment
No medication is without risk, and transparency about potential adverse effects is essential for informed decision-making.
Finasteride's most discussed side effects involve sexual function — including reduced libido, erectile dysfunction, and decreased ejaculatory volume — reported in a minority of clinical trial participants. The majority of men who experience these effects see them resolve upon discontinuation. However, a subset of patients has reported persistent sexual side effects following cessation of the drug, a phenomenon sometimes referred to as post-finasteride syndrome. While this remains an area of ongoing scientific inquiry, it is a consideration any prospective user should discuss with their prescribing physician.
Minoxidil's side effect profile differs considerably. Topical formulations may cause scalp irritation, dryness, or contact dermatitis, particularly with the propylene glycol-containing versions. Oral minoxidil carries risks including fluid retention, increased heart rate, and unwanted facial hair growth — considerations that make medical supervision important even at low doses.
Ideal Candidates: Matching the Treatment to the Person
Finasteride tends to be the stronger initial choice for men under 65 with active, progressive androgenetic alopecia, particularly those experiencing recession at the temples or thinning at the crown. Its once-daily oral dosing is also adherence-friendly.
Minoxidil is the preferred starting point for women, for individuals who prefer a non-hormonal approach, or for those who have been advised against finasteride due to health history. It is also a viable adjunct therapy for men already on finasteride who want to maximize their results.
Patients with diffuse thinning across the scalp — rather than patterned recession — may respond differently than those with classic vertex or frontal hairline loss, and this distinction is worth exploring with a board-certified dermatologist.
The Bottom Line: This Is a Medical Decision
Both finasteride and minoxidil represent legitimate, evidence-supported tools in the management of hair loss. Neither is universally superior. The right choice depends on your sex, the pattern and progression of your hair loss, your personal health profile, and your tolerance for potential side effects.
